On this episode, Dolyamba and a special guest, Maryam Lawan aka SkinnyMarie, discuss a wide range of issues that easily affects and hinders the progress on historic moments such as the END SARS protest of October 2020. some of these issues are centred around tribalism and cultural differences often used as a tool to manipulate a powerful binding force, the youth of Nigeria.

In this episode, Dolyamba and friends namely; Ayo, Ifunanya, Hyelya and Farida discuss some strangulating issues that they refer to as the "unholy grail" affecting the progress and dampening the esteem of young Africans, with emphasis on the Nigerian Youth. They address the effects and shocking presence of racism, the adverse effects of colonial rule, Neo-colonialsm and much more...the conversation throws light on how racism, an "uncommon" and overlooked concept to many in Nigeria, has birthed a disturbing attitude towards the dark skin tone which is largely considered undesirable. The conversation reveals how this concept has metamorphosed into colorism in the continent of Africa and how tribalism/Ethnicsm has been devised by the government as a tool to “divide and conquer” the people, for its selfish gain.
